    Marion County Health and Human services is seeking a qualified RN to provide TB case management and Public Health Clinic services.

    If you have a passion for Public Health and want to support the promotion and provision of vaccines, promote STI screening and treatment, and help treat Tuberculosis and prevent new cases, then this job is for you GENERAL STATEMENT OF DUTIES Provide comprehensive nursing assessments, develop intervention strategies, and provide nursing services to individuals, families, groups, and communities; provide case management for high-risk clients.

    SUPERVISION RECEIVED Work under the general supervision of a manager or supervisor, who assigns work, establishes goals and reviews results obtained; may perform nursing duties as set forth in the medical standing orders established for a specialty area.

    SUPERVISION EXERCISED Supervision of other employees is not a responsibility of positions in this class.

    Typical Duties - Duties include, but are not limited to the following The nurse in this position provides Tuberculosis Case Management and Public Health Clinic Services.

    Demonstrates flexibility in adapting as program and/or service needs change. Tuberculosis (TB) Program Services Works to prevent and control the spread of tuberculosis. Participates in TB surveillance and service activities including, but not limited to reportable TB and outbreak response.

    Participates in weekly case review and documents summary of case review to maintain a basic knowledge of all clients on caseload.

    Develops and implements comprehensive plans of nursing care including:
    Makes/plans home visits for TB program Directly Observed Therapy (DOT).Routine medication assessment, refill, and monitoring.
    TB screeningCollects sputum specimens, draws blood, and administers tests and vaccinations per the patient treatment plan.
    Educates, counsels and coaches' clients regarding disease processes, risk behavior, healthy lifestyles, prophylaxis, medication management and treatment goals.
    Coordinates and consults on plan of care with MCHHS Health Officer and outside providers/agencies.

    Drives to client home or other sites to provide services, attend off-site meetings, pick up specimens or conduct field investigation of communicable disease.

    Maintains open communication with and provides nurse guidance and oversight to Public Health Workers providing TB and sexually transmitted infections services.

    Utilizes computer and internet to access information and document activities.
    Performs accurate and timely documentation in ORPHEUS database.
    Performs accurate and timely documentation in electronic medical record.
    Provides services to non-English speaking clients via telephonic or in-person interpreter.
    General Public Health Clinic Responsibilities Provides direct service to clients, including administration of injections.
    Follows the policies and procedures specific to the services provided.
    Provides health information and education relevant to the services sought by the individual, per policy. Provide timely, accurate & complete documentation and billing of services. Greets client in waiting area, escorts to clinic service area and back to front desk.
    Documents services provided accurately and completely at the time of service.
    Drives to community sites to provide services and attend meetings and training.

    Immunizations to Infants, Children and Adults:
    Provides immunizations in Marion County clinics and special off-site clinics. Assures documentation of services to meet state and local standards. Sexually Transmitted Infections Clinic Services Complete the intake, screening, nursing history, and assessment of clients, per MCHHS standing orders. Triage walk-in clients and those phoning in with questions or requests for exams.
    Provide accurate and timely documentation in electronic medical record.
    Phone in prescriptions as ordered by the Health Officer.

    Infection Prevention Services to MCHHS employees:
    Conduct Immunity Assessment, TB screening, and provide immunizations to employees per policy.
    Draw blood for post vaccine titer per policy.
    Provide timely, accurate & complete documentation of services in confidential digital & paper files.
